Considere as seguintes afirmações:
I - Os comandos da Linguagem DDL (Data Definition Language) são responsáveis por definir tabelas e outros objetos pertencentes ao banco de dados. Entre os principais comandos da DDL, estão: CREATE TABLE, CREATE INDEX, ALTER TABLE, DROP TABLE, DROP VIEW E DROP INDEX.
II - Os comandos da Linguagem DML (Data Manipulation Language) servem para que os usuários façam acesso e armazenamento dos seus dados. Fazem parte da DML os seguintes comandos: INSERT, DELETE, UPDATE, SELECT E LOCK.
III - Os comandos da linguagem DCL (Data Control Language) servem para controle de transação, sessão e sistema. Para os comandos de controle, podem-se citar os mais usados, que são: COMMIT, ROLLBACK, GRANT e REVOKE.
Assinale a alternativa correta, conforme Gonçalves (1998):
Fonte: GONÇALVES, E. SQL: Uma abordagem para banco de dados Oracle. 1. ed. Casa do Código, 1998.